Samsung Electronics heads for annual profit fall after weak third-quarter guidance
Samsung Electronics Co Ltd (005930.KS) is heading for its first annual earnings drop since 2011 after it revealed its July-September profit would be the lowest in more than three years and said short-term prospects for smartphones were uncertain.

Silicon Valley giant Hewlett-Packard to split in two: WSJ
Silicon Valley stalwart Hewlett-Packard Co, which has struggled to adapt to the new era of mobile and online computing, plans to split into two companies as it looks to put more focus on the faster-growing corporate services market, according to a Wall Street Journal report on Sunday.
Silicon Valley takes benefits 'arms race' to health care
High salaries and free food aren't enough any more in Silicon Valley, where maturing companies are competing for talent with creative health care and "wellness" programs that use gadgets to promote good behavior.
